Hanson Goes For a Trap
Level 10
: Blinds 1,000/1,500, 1,500 ante
A player under the gun moved all in for 15,000 and Becky Hanson called in early position. Action went on Clayton McAllister in middle position. "Where's Jerry?" he asked as he took a minute before folding. Merle Bierschenk, though, called in the cutoff.
Hanson and Bierschenk checked to the river on a board of K♦J♥6♠3♣10♠, when Hanson went to reach for chips. Bierschenk didn't even wait for her to put them in the middle before folding.
The all-in player tossed A♥9♣ into the middle of the table, while Hanson showed K♣K♠ for top set to win the pot and score the knockout. McAllister then admitted he folded two tens.
